A number of Ipswich Town fans have taken to Twitter to comment on Louie Barry after the Aston Villa loanee made his debut for the Tractor Boys on Tuesday night.
Paul Cook’s men are still awaiting their first win of the campaign. They required a late goal to earn a point against Morecambe at the weekend.

And they are now out of the Carabao Cup after suffering a 1-0 loss against Newport at Portman Road.
Nevertheless, it appears that plenty of fans remain optimistic about the campaign ahead. And one of the reasons for their hope is Barry.
The 18-year-old was an unused substitute at the weekend. But he was handed a debut against the Exiles.

He came off just before the midway point in the second-half. But he did manage to make a big impression on some of the fans.
He produced some extremely nice touches, and had an attempt on goal shortly after the interval.
